nvidia virtual-gpu-manager CVE-2019-5696 is a vulnerability in NVIDIA Virtual Gpu Manager
Published on November 9, 2019

NVIDIA Virtual GPU Manager, all versions, contains a vulnerability in which the provision of an incorrectly sized buffer by a guest VM leads to GPU out-of-bound access, which may lead to a denial of service.
